What goals did Germany set for itself on the eve of World War I?

The First World War was started by the countries of the second echelon of development at the beginning of the 20th century. Germany played a key role in uniting the countries that went to war with the countries of the old world in 1914. Germany’s goal in World War I was to establish control over the colonies of England and France. The Baltic and Polish lands became a bone of contention between the warring countries. Also, the Triple Alliance made claims to the Caucasian and Turkish territories. This required crushing France, Russia and their allies.
